Market Overview

Australia’s betting market is one of the largest in the world, with a wide range of companies providing various betting options to consumers. The following statistics underscore the rapid growth and scale of this industry:

  • Total market value: Approximately AUD 4.7 billion (2022)
  • Annual growth rate: 7.5% over the last five years
  • Number of licensed operators: Over 100 betting agencies

Betting Preferences of Australians

Australians prefer various types of betting, including:

  • Sports betting: Most popular, especially for AFL, NRL, and cricket.
  • Race betting: Significant interest in horse racing and greyhound racing.
  • Online gambling: Growing trend with mobile applications gaining traction.

Impact of Regulation

The Australian government has implemented strict regulations to ensure fair play and responsible gambling:

  • Licensing requirements for all operators.
  • Provisions for problem gambling support.
  • Restrictions on advertising and promotions.

Future Trends

Looking ahead, several trends are influencing the Australian betting landscape:

  • Integration of technology: Enhanced use of AI and machine learning to improve user experience.
  • Increased focus on responsible gambling: Companies are adopting various measures to promote responsible practices.
  • Expansion of betting markets: Potential growth in esports betting and virtual sports.
